I have time Warner gateway but using my router for our wifi and Ethernet connections. Now I can't access the routers setup page anymore just the gateways setup page
 
Solution
You need to change the router IP to something different - so for example your router setup page appears when you type 192.68.0.1. Then type that and log in to your router and change its LAN IP to say 192.168.0.111 and save it - you may have to reboot it. Then you should be able to type the original address of 192.168.0.1 to access the gateway. Depending on what is setting the IP addresses for your network you may have too or should set the IP address you set for your router as reserved in the DHCP settings of the device providing the DHCP.
Just type in the ip address a web browser.

If you don't know what the address is, you can go in network connection center, in active network click on network connection you are on and then details.

In there you will see default gateway ip address.
